Output 26666fc7fa0be864b56044a973b8c162922b9ae18193a085f79d04963165d0cd:0

value
529000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5d834cdf84fadb5c42fbef01a36deed2ef8502f OP_EQUAL
address
3NeKfkKkFmRpgzUFgrAUBM43tWLfhpgcV5
transaction
26666fc7fa0be864b56044a973b8c162922b9ae18193a085f79d04963165d0cd
spent
true